zoukankan      html  css  js  c++  java
  • python常用内置函数

    #持续更新,发现漏了就加

    #闲话不多,直接上case

    a = ['a','b','c','d','e']

    b = 'abcde'

    c = {'a':1,'b':2,'c':3,'d':4,'e':5}

    len(a) #集合的长度(含X个元素),结果是5

    len(b) #结果是5

    len(c) #结果是5

    #range,得到一个list

    range(10) #0-9的list,结果是[0,1,2,3,4,5,6,7,8,9]

    range(1,10) #1-9的list,结果是[1,2,3,4,5,6,7,8,9]

    #list,转list

    list(b) #把字符串b转成list,结果是['a','b','c','d','e']

    #set,创建集合

    set(b) #转集合,结果是set(['a', 'c', 'b', 'e', 'd'])

    #zip,合并集合

    zip(a,b) #结果是[('a', 'a'), ('b', 'b'), ('c', 'c'), ('d', 'd'), ('e', 'e')],做拼接时候很好用

    #join,用X符号分隔,把集合合并成string,当然既然合并的是string,要求需要合并的集合也必须全部是string

    ','.join(a) #合并list,结果是'a,b,c,d,e'

    ','.join(c) #合并dict,结果是'a,b,c,d,e'

    #str,转字符串

    str(a) #结果是"['a', 'b', 'c', 'd', 'e']",就是直接转

    d = 1

    str(d) #结果是‘1’

  • 相关阅读:
    第07组 Alpha冲刺 (2/6)
    第07组Alpha冲刺(1/6)
    第四次作业
    面试题练习
    SpringMVC访问静态资源
    MyBatis基础
    Spring注解和jdk注解
    自动代理生成器
    aspect xml
    Spring-案例
  • 原文地址:https://www.cnblogs.com/xiu123/p/8366581.html
Copyright © 2011-2022 走看看